First things first — the type of materials used for your doors will have an effect on their appearance and feel when they’re closed, as well as their ability to stand up against rain and snow. There are three main types of materials: wood, steel and aluminum. They each have their own pros and cons.

Typically wood doors are made from pine, ceder, redwood, maple and they can be stained, painted or left natural.

Affordable aluminum doors offer an economic solution for energy efficiency. However, they are lighter, less durable and less rugged than steel.

Steel doors are usually made from galvanized steel but can also be stainless steel. Single hung is probably the most popular type. These doors are very durable, provide a layer of weather resistance, and are easy to clean.
